Today was our last in Tarvisio, and DW was keen to visit the hilltop church of Monte Lussari.

This place holds a special memory for DW, as it was the spot for a family picnic (or similar) on her trip to the area with her mother when she was a child.









In the winter, this hilltop is a ski run, so as the fields were now open and the day gloriously sunny, we took the cabin lift to the top.


If you check carefully in this photo of the cabin-lift, you can see the skiers lining up. The mountain had only sufficient snow to open the very top of the run, so about half way up the mountain we picked up a few Slovenian skiers!


Monte Lussari is another of those ancient Christian churches, having been built here in the 1300's. There was even a nun's convent here, which really makes you admire the tenacity of these early Christians!
